/ Forside / Teknologi / Operativsystemer / Linux /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
Linux
#NavnPoint
o.v.n. 11177
peque 7911
dk 4814
e.c 2359
Uranus 1334
emesen 1334
stone47 1307
linuxrules 1214
Octon 1100
10  BjarneD 875
"LAN DNS"
Fra : Morten


Dato : 09-11-05 15:45


Hej. Jeg har en CentOS 4.2 Linux maskine.domæne.dk der fungerer som
mailserver. På internettet resolver den til en ekstern IP adresse som
forventet.

Hvis man sidder på LAN'et, skal man gerne kunne tilgå den via den
interne IP adresse (192.168.0.101) frem for den eksterne
(80.164.bla.bla) da det ellers tager ekstremt lang tid at hente
attachments). Hvordan gør jeg det lettest? Skal jeg installere en DNS
eller noget lokalt? Jeg har faktisk et par maskiner som jeg gerne vil
gøre så hvis man sidder på LAN'et, så får man den interne IP frem for
den eksterne.

Mvh.

Morten




 
 
Kent Friis (09-11-2005)
Kommentar
Fra : Kent Friis


Dato : 09-11-05 16:37

Den Wed, 09 Nov 2005 15:44:52 +0100 skrev Morten:
>
> Hej. Jeg har en CentOS 4.2 Linux maskine.domæne.dk der fungerer som
> mailserver. På internettet resolver den til en ekstern IP adresse som
> forventet.
>
> Hvis man sidder på LAN'et, skal man gerne kunne tilgå den via den
> interne IP adresse (192.168.0.101) frem for den eksterne
> (80.164.bla.bla) da det ellers tager ekstremt lang tid at hente
> attachments). Hvordan gør jeg det lettest? Skal jeg installere en DNS
> eller noget lokalt? Jeg har faktisk et par maskiner som jeg gerne vil
> gøre så hvis man sidder på LAN'et, så får man den interne IP frem for
> den eksterne.

Put maskinen i /etc/hosts på klienterne på LAN.

Mvh
Kent
--
Hard work may pay off in the long run, but laziness pays off right now.

Morten (09-11-2005)
Kommentar
Fra : Morten


Dato : 09-11-05 17:37

Kent Friis wrote:
> Den Wed, 09 Nov 2005 15:44:52 +0100 skrev Morten:
>
>>Hej. Jeg har en CentOS 4.2 Linux maskine.domæne.dk der fungerer som
>>mailserver. På internettet resolver den til en ekstern IP adresse som
>>forventet.
>>
>>Hvis man sidder på LAN'et, skal man gerne kunne tilgå den via den
>>interne IP adresse (192.168.0.101) frem for den eksterne
>>(80.164.bla.bla) da det ellers tager ekstremt lang tid at hente
>>attachments). Hvordan gør jeg det lettest? Skal jeg installere en DNS
>>eller noget lokalt? Jeg har faktisk et par maskiner som jeg gerne vil
>>gøre så hvis man sidder på LAN'et, så får man den interne IP frem for
>>den eksterne.
>
>
> Put maskinen i /etc/hosts på klienterne på LAN.

Pointen er, at hvis de sidder "ude i verden" så skal de gå via
internettet mod mail-serveren uden at skulle rette hosts fil eller
lignende. Der må findes en bedre løsning.

Mvh.

Morten

Allan Joergensen (09-11-2005)
Kommentar
Fra : Allan Joergensen


Dato : 09-11-05 17:39

Morten <useless@useless.useless> wrote:

[...]
> Pointen er, at hvis de sidder "ude i verden" så skal de gå via
> internettet mod mail-serveren uden at skulle rette hosts fil eller
> lignende. Der må findes en bedre løsning.

tag et kig på dnsmasq.

--
Allan Joergensen

"I'm a professional snoop." -- Calvin

Kent Friis (09-11-2005)
Kommentar
Fra : Kent Friis


Dato : 09-11-05 17:50

Den Wed, 09 Nov 2005 17:36:34 +0100 skrev Morten:
> Kent Friis wrote:
>> Den Wed, 09 Nov 2005 15:44:52 +0100 skrev Morten:
>>
>>>Hej. Jeg har en CentOS 4.2 Linux maskine.domæne.dk der fungerer som
>>>mailserver. På internettet resolver den til en ekstern IP adresse som
>>>forventet.
>>>
>>>Hvis man sidder på LAN'et, skal man gerne kunne tilgå den via den
>>>interne IP adresse (192.168.0.101) frem for den eksterne
>>>(80.164.bla.bla) da det ellers tager ekstremt lang tid at hente
>>>attachments). Hvordan gør jeg det lettest? Skal jeg installere en DNS
>>>eller noget lokalt? Jeg har faktisk et par maskiner som jeg gerne vil
>>>gøre så hvis man sidder på LAN'et, så får man den interne IP frem for
>>>den eksterne.
>>
>>
>> Put maskinen i /etc/hosts på klienterne på LAN.
>
> Pointen er, at hvis de sidder "ude i verden" så skal de gå via
> internettet mod mail-serveren uden at skulle rette hosts fil eller
> lignende. Der må findes en bedre løsning.

Ah, nogen af os slæber ikke rundt på PC'en så tit, og jeg synes ikke
det fremgår af dit indlæg.

(Og når man endelig gør, skal man alligevel til at ændre indstillingerne,
fjerne DHCP fra WAN-siden, og slå det til på LAN-siden i stedet for, osv).

Mvh
Kent
--
Hard work may pay off in the long run, but laziness pays off right now.

Leif Neland (09-11-2005)
Kommentar
Fra : Leif Neland


Dato : 09-11-05 23:02

Kent Friis wrote:
> Den Wed, 09 Nov 2005 17:36:34 +0100 skrev Morten:
>> Kent Friis wrote:
>>> Den Wed, 09 Nov 2005 15:44:52 +0100 skrev Morten:
>>>
>>>> Hej. Jeg har en CentOS 4.2 Linux maskine.domæne.dk der fungerer som
>>>> mailserver. På internettet resolver den til en ekstern IP adresse
>>>> som forventet.
>>>>
>>>> Hvis man sidder på LAN'et, skal man gerne kunne tilgå den via den
>>>> interne IP adresse (192.168.0.101) frem for den eksterne
>>>> (80.164.bla.bla) da det ellers tager ekstremt lang tid at hente
>>>> attachments). Hvordan gør jeg det lettest? Skal jeg installere en
>>>> DNS eller noget lokalt? Jeg har faktisk et par maskiner som jeg
>>>> gerne vil gøre så hvis man sidder på LAN'et, så får man den
>>>> interne IP frem for den eksterne.
>>>
>>>
>>> Put maskinen i /etc/hosts på klienterne på LAN.
>>
>> Pointen er, at hvis de sidder "ude i verden" så skal de gå via
>> internettet mod mail-serveren uden at skulle rette hosts fil eller
>> lignende. Der må findes en bedre løsning.
>
> Ah, nogen af os slæber ikke rundt på PC'en så tit, og jeg synes ikke
> det fremgår af dit indlæg.
>
> (Og når man endelig gør, skal man alligevel til at ændre
> indstillingerne, fjerne DHCP fra WAN-siden, og slå det til på
> LAN-siden i stedet for, osv).
>
Sæt en DHCP-server op på mailservern, der giver lan-maskinerne deres ip,
gateway og dns på mailserveren.
Kør så en nameserver på mailserveren, der resolver de interne maskiner til
deres lan-adresser. Sæt det til kun at lytte på lan-adressen, ikke
wan-adressen.

Når laptoppen sættes til ude i byen, får den fra DHCP den officielle
nameserver, der giver den externe ip på mailserveren.

Du har vel smtp auth, så klienterne kan bruge mailserveren uden den er et
åbent relay?

Leif



Thorbjoern Ravn Ande~ (09-11-2005)
Kommentar
Fra : Thorbjoern Ravn Ande~


Dato : 09-11-05 21:19

Morten <useless@useless.useless> writes:

> Pointen er, at hvis de sidder "ude i verden" så skal de gå via
> internettet mod mail-serveren uden at skulle rette hosts fil eller
> lignende. Der må findes en bedre løsning.

Sæt en lokal DNS op der har MX for dit eget domæne som du gerne vil
have det.
--
Thorbjørn Ravn Andersen
http://unixsnedkeren.dk - Unix, Java, Web, Netværk, Århus

Mikkel Bundgaard (09-11-2005)
Kommentar
Fra : Mikkel Bundgaard


Dato : 09-11-05 23:56

Thorbjoern Ravn Andersen wrote:
> Morten <useless@useless.useless> writes:
>
>
>>Pointen er, at hvis de sidder "ude i verden" så skal de gå via
>>internettet mod mail-serveren uden at skulle rette hosts fil eller
>>lignende. Der må findes en bedre løsning.
>
>
> Sæt en lokal DNS op der har MX for dit eget domæne som du gerne vil
> have det.


Her kommer mine 3 forskellige løsningsforslag:

1. løsning:
Opsæt samba på mailserveren og giv den et windows navn på netværket.
Installer herefter winbind på klienterne, og ændre din nsswitch.conf på
klienterne til også at bruge wins som opslag.

Herefter kan du fra klienterne pinge, telnette whatever på det navn du
gav serveren i samba.

Btw. det er en fordel at opsætte samba serveren som wins server og
angive wins server på på din dhcp server.

2. Løsning:
Opsæt en hurtig fælles router(firewall) som understøtter internal
loopback og sæt den til at forwarde den eksterne ip til den interne IP.

3. Løsning:
Opsæt din egen dnsserver med bind eller tinydns eller hvad du nu vælger
og lad dine klienter lave opslag på din interne DNS server. Opsæt din
DHCP server til at oplyse om den interne dns server. Det kan dog være
besværligt at oprette de zoner. Ihvertfald med bind som ikke altid er
den nemmeste dns server jeg kender, og den eneste jeg har erfaring med.


Hilsen Mikkel


--
From: Mikkel Bundgaard
Replace "invalid" with "dk" in address
homepage: http://www.notfound.dk/main/index.html?page=usenet

Søg
Reklame
Statistik
Spørgsmål : 177548
Tips : 31968
Nyheder : 719565
Indlæg : 6408803
Brugere : 218887

Månedens bedste
Årets bedste
Sidste års bedste